DataTable.RowChanged Event

 

Occurs after a DataRow has been changed successfully.

Namespace:   System.Data
Assembly:  System.Data (in System.Data.dll)

public event DataRowChangeEventHandler RowChanged

For more information, see Handling DataTable Events.

private static void DataTableRowChanged()
{
    DataTable custTable = new DataTable("Customers");
    // add columns
    custTable.Columns.Add("id", typeof(int));
    custTable.Columns.Add("name", typeof(string));
    custTable.Columns.Add("address", typeof(string));

    // set PrimaryKey
    custTable.Columns[ "id" ].Unique = true;
    custTable.PrimaryKey = new DataColumn[] { custTable.Columns["id"] };

    // add a RowChanged event handler for the table.
    custTable.RowChanged += new DataRowChangeEventHandler(Row_Changed);


    // add ten rows
    for(int id=1; id<=10; id++)
    {
        custTable.Rows.Add(
            new object[] { id, string.Format("customer{0}", id), 
            string.Format("address{0}", id) });
    }

    custTable.AcceptChanges();

    // change the name column in all the rows
    foreach(DataRow row in custTable.Rows)
    {
        row["name"] = string.Format("vip{0}", row["id"]);
    }

}

private static void Row_Changed(object sender, DataRowChangeEventArgs e)
{
    Console.WriteLine("Row_Changed Event: name={0}; action={1}", 
        e.Row["name"], e.Action);
}
